When selecting urban outdoor furniture, a critical question arises: How resistant is the plastic to becoming brittle in the sun? The answer lies in the material science behind modern polymer engineering. High-quality urban outdoor furniture is typically manufactured from specially formulated plastics like polyethylene (PE), polypropylene (PP), or polyvinyl chloride (PVC) that contain advanced UV stabilizers and antioxidants. These additives are crucial; they absorb and dissipate the sun's ultraviolet radiation, which is the primary cause of polymer degradation. Without this protection, UV rays break down the molecular chains in the plastic, leading to discoloration, surface cracking, and ultimately, embrittlement where the material loses its flexibility and becomes prone to shattering.
The level of resistance varies significantly by product. Economy pieces may use basic plastics with minimal stabilizers, leading to potential brittleness within a single season of intense sun exposure. In contrast, commercial-grade or premium furniture utilizes high-density resins with substantial UV inhibitors, often offering warranties against brittleness and fading for 5 to 10 years. Materials like recycled HDPE (High-Density Polyethylene) are exceptionally good at resisting solar degradation. The furniture's color also plays a role; darker pigments can sometimes provide additional UV absorption, though they may also retain more heat. Ultimately, the resistance is not inherent to "plastic" as a category but is a result of intentional engineering. For longevity in sunny urban environments, look for furniture explicitly labeled as UV-protected, UV-inhibited, or weather-resistant, ensuring it is designed to remain flexible and durable despite constant exposure to the sun's harsh rays.
